A file of correspondence relating to:
Hadfield, St Charles, 1959/1960, 1958, 1933/1940, 1935, 1933/1934, 1933, 1926, 1924, 1921/1923;
'Hadfield' Brass, 1916;
'Hadfield' Tablet, 1922;
Hadzor, SS Richard and Hubert, 1950;
Hagley, Parish Church, 1961;
'Haigh' Brass, 1917;
Haileybury, Public School, 1950/1951;
Halifax, St Malachy's School, 1954;
Halifax, St Mary's, 1934;
Halifax, St John's, 1929, 1907;
Halifax, St Mary's, 1932;
Hallam Fields, St Bartholomew, 1916/1919;
Hall Green, Parish Church, 1934;
'Hallowes' Brass, 1920;
Halsall, St Cuthbert's, 1925, 1913, 1907;
Halstead, Catholic Church, 1955. -
